Her career began humbly enough, with stints at Fox Sports Florida and Turner Sports, but it was at ESPN where she truly started to gain national recognition. She became a familiar and trusted face, delivering insightful reports from college football games, Major League Baseball, and even the NHL. What sets Erin apart, you ask? It's her unwavering professionalism coupled with a genuine, approachable demeanor. She can break down complex sports strategies with the best of them, but she can also make a nervous player feel at ease during a crucial post-game interview. This unique combination has endeared her to millions, making her a household name long before she ever stepped onto the Dancing with the Stars ballroom floor.
Speaking of Dancing with the Stars, her participation as a contestant in Season 10 and subsequent return as a co-host further expanded her appeal beyond sports fanatics. It allowed a broader audience to see her vibrant personality, her wit, and her sheer determination outside of a sports context. This transition wasn't just a career move; it was a testament to her versatility and appeal as a television personality. She managed to balance her rigorous demands with FOX Sports — where she continues to shine as a lead sideline reporter for the NFL — with the demanding schedule of a prime-time entertainment show. His journey to becoming a television icon is uniquely his own, beginning behind the scenes at CBS News before he made the pivotal leap to Bravo in 2005. This move, guys, was a game-changer, not just for Andy but for the entire landscape of reality television. At Bravo, he quickly rose through the ranks, eventually becoming the Executive Vice President of Development and Talent, overseeing franchises like The Real Housewives, which, let's be honest, he basically turned into a global phenomenon. His keen eye for compelling television and understanding of what audiences crave has shaped an entire genre, cementing his legacy long before he ever truly stepped into the spotlight himself.
However, it was his transition from behind-the-scenes executive to on-screen personality with Watch What Happens Live with Andy Cohen (WWHL) that truly made him a household name. This show, launched in 2009, started as a web series and quickly grew into a nightly staple, becoming a must-watch for anyone who loves pop culture, celebrity gossip, and unfiltered banter.
